Algebraic Number Theory

study guides for every class

that actually explain what's on your next test

Index calculus method

from class:

Algebraic Number Theory

Definition

The index calculus method is an algorithmic approach used in number theory to solve problems related to finding discrete logarithms in finite fields or groups. It primarily involves reducing the logarithm problem into simpler problems by utilizing a precomputed set of values that can be used to express the target element in terms of these smaller, known values. This method connects to the study of class numbers and ideal class groups through its application in computing class numbers and analyzing the structure of ideal class groups.

congrats on reading the definition of index calculus method.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. The index calculus method often relies on linear algebra techniques and can be particularly effective in computing discrete logarithms over large finite fields.
  2. This method reduces the problem of finding a discrete logarithm to solving a system of linear equations, which can be significantly more manageable.
  3. The efficiency of the index calculus method largely depends on the ability to find suitable relations between elements in the finite field, which often involves factorization techniques.
  4. In the context of class numbers, the index calculus method can help identify relationships among ideals, thus providing information about the structure of ideal classes.
  5. The method has applications beyond number theory, including cryptography, where it is employed to analyze security in systems reliant on discrete logarithm problems.

Review Questions

  • How does the index calculus method simplify the process of solving discrete logarithm problems?
    • The index calculus method simplifies solving discrete logarithm problems by reducing them to a series of easier computations. It creates relationships between smaller, known logarithms and uses these relationships to build up to the target logarithm. This reduction often involves precomputing values that can then be combined to solve for unknowns through linear algebra, making the original problem much more tractable.
  • Discuss how the index calculus method can impact the computation of class numbers and its implications for ideal class groups.
    • The index calculus method impacts class number computation by allowing mathematicians to efficiently determine relations among ideals within a number field. By facilitating calculations related to ideal classes, it provides valuable insights into whether unique factorization holds. This has significant implications for understanding the structure and properties of ideal class groups, which are crucial for deeper studies in algebraic number theory and its applications.
  • Evaluate the effectiveness of the index calculus method in various fields, particularly in cryptography and algebraic number theory, and propose potential areas for future research.
    • The effectiveness of the index calculus method in cryptography lies in its ability to solve discrete logarithm problems efficiently, thus influencing the security of cryptographic systems. In algebraic number theory, it aids in understanding class numbers and ideal structures. Future research could focus on enhancing the efficiency of this method for larger fields or developing variations that tackle new types of problems within both cryptography and number theory, potentially unveiling new mathematical relationships and applications.

"Index calculus method" also found in:

Subjects (1)

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ides